Ordinals
beta
Sat 291550760636478
decimal
58310.760636478
degree
0°58310′1862″760636478‴
percentile
13.883369569389714%
name
luazvedyfax
cycle
0
epoch
0
period
28
block
58310
offset
760636478
timestamp
2010-05-28 20:53:25 UTC
rarity
common
prev
next